What is Satanic Panic?

The Satanic Panic was a period in the U.S. during the '80s and '90s where music, bad behaviour, and even crimes were attributed to satan. In this podcast, exclusive to Spotify, listeners hear the story of John Quinney who, at just ten years old, testified in court that his father was the murderous leader of a satanic cult.

What is the catch and kill podcast?

Not your average true crime podcast, Catch & Kill is not about a murder or kidnapping but instead follows the story of Harvey Weinstein and how he was brought to justice. Investigative journalist and all-round good egg Ronan Farrow tells the story of what happened when he decided to look into allegations made against Weinstein. Catch & Kill is inspired by Farrow's bestselling book of the same name. Each episode features an interview with a subject from the book plus real-time audio from the Weinstein investigation. – Aoife Hanna

Who hosts Generation Why?

Hosted by best mates Aaron and Justin, the Generation Why podcast was one of the original true-crime-centric podcasts to gain traction following its debut back in 2012. This gripping series takes an in-depth look into a whole host of unsolved, abandoned, and highly-suspicious criminal cases. Throughout each episode, listeners can look forward to some intense analysis and opinions from the show’s two main hosts, which usually involves a breakdown of various murder cases, conspiracy theories, controversies, unsolved mysteries, and much more. – Sam Ramsden

Who is Tom Brown?

Award-winning journalist and writer Skip Hollandsworth delves into the story of popular high school student Tom Brown, who mysteriously disappeared the night before Thanksgiving back in 2016. Two years after vanishing from his tight-knit community, Tom’s body was suddenly found. In this gripping true crime podcast, listeners delve into the story of what really went down and discover why those closest to the case, including the town’s sheriff, went on to become key suspects. – Sam Ramsden

Who is the host of Someone Knows Something?

Hosted and directed by filmmaker David Ridgen, Someone Knows Something is a true crime podcast that spends each of its seasons investigating a single cold case. In the latest season, Ridgen examines the case of Kerrie Brown, a 15-year-old who disappeared from a house party in Thompson, Manitoba.

Is Crimetown season 2 on Spotify?

Season 2 is exclusively on Spotify. Coming from the creators of HBO's The Jinx , Crimetown is a true crime podcast with an original, wide-lensed angle. It doesn't look at specific crimes but rather the "crime culture" of specific towns, which provides the focus for each season.

What is Southern Fried True Crime?

If you’re curious about true crime cases in the South, Southern Fried True Crime has you covered. This podcast, hosted by Tennessee native Erica Kelley, tackles true crime stories based in the Southern United States. The South is known for things like southern hospitality and sweet tea, but there’s also plenty of southern true crime cases to dive into. Southern Fried True Crime ‘s popularity speaks for itself—it has more than 6,000 reviews on Apple Podcasts and has an overall rating of 4.6/5 stars. What is the apology line?

The Apology Line details the story of the actual apology line—a phone number in Manhattan people could call anonymously to say sorry for their actions . The man on the other end, known as Mr. Apology, listened as thousands of callers apologized for their actions—including murder. Soon, Mr. Apology realizes he can’t sit back and simply listen anymore. The Apology Line is hosted by a woman close to the real Mr. Apology, as she recalls the days of the apology line and the impact it had on its creator.
